Job summary
We are recruiting for a Occupational Health Clinical Assistant who shares our vision to be trusted to provide consistently outstanding care and exemplary service to our patients.
The Occupational health Clinical Assistant will work with minimal supervision in supporting the health at work service in the delivery of high-quality occupational health and wellbeing services that are accessible, inclusive, and efficient.
The role will include taking blood samples, conducting health screening and health checks, maintaining accurate confidential health records, and promoting workplace health and wellbeing.

Main duties of the job
Safely and efficiently take appropriate blood samples in accordance with standard procedures.
Undertake confidential, impartial health screening of new employees with support from qualified practitioners.
Accurately assess and offer advice on occupational immunisation requirements in accordance with national guidelines and local policy and procedures.
Participate in the planning, promotion, delivery and evaluation of wellbeing promotion events and initiatives.
Accurately undertake and record health check such as blood pressure, height, weight, and cholesterol. Identify abnormal results in accordance with national guidelines and report to a registered practitioner where appropriate.
Offer clear, compassionate, evidence-based health promotion advice in accordance with national guidelines and local procedures.
About us
At East and North Hertfordshire Teaching NHS Trust, we are proud of the range of general and specialist services we provide and our 6,000 or so dedicated staff ensure our patients get the best care. Our ability to be flexible and innovative in the way in which we work and deliver our services to our catchment has never been more important than it is now.
We run the following hospitals:
- The Lister Hospital, Stevenage
- New Queen Elizabeth II (New QEII), Welwyn Garden City
- Hertford County, Hertford
- Mount Vernon Cancer Centre (MVCC), Northwood
